Steak + Rice Bowls with Zesty Citrus Marinade + Dressing
Zesty Citrus Steak + Rice Bowls are loaded with tender, citrus- marinated steak, fresh broccoli, sweet peppers, crisp carrots over a bed of rice with an easy homemade citrus + garlic dressing.

Instructions
First, prepare the marinade / dressing. Using a blender (or hand held immersion blender) combine the citrus juice, zest, vinegar, soy sauce, garlic, chili paste, sweetener, and ginger powder until smooth.
Drizzle in the oil slowly, blending until the mixture is combined. Transfer to a jar or bowl and set aside.
Next, slice the steak into bite-sized strips. Pour HALF of the prepared marinade over the steak. Toss to coat. Seal and refrigerate for a minimum of 30 minutes up to overnight. Reserve the remaining marinade at room temperature.
In a wok or large skillet, heat 1 – 2 tablespoons of oil to medium-high heat. When the oil starts to shimmer, add the steak to the pan in small batches. (Be sure to shake the excess marinade before adding to the pan.)
Cook and stir the steak for 1 – 2 minutes or until desired doneness. Transfer to a covered dish and keep warm. Repeat, working in small batches, until all of the steak is done.
Then, wipe the skillet to remove any burned bits (brown is ok, black is not). Add another 1 – 2 tablespoons of oil to the wok. Heat until shimmering, then add all of the vegetables.
Sprinkle a pinch of salt over the vegetables. Add several spoonfuls of the dressing over the top (reserving some for serving). Cook and stir frequently for about 7 – 10 minutes until the vegetables are crisp-tender.
If needed, add a little water to the wok while cooking the vegetables, a tablespoon or two at a time.
Stir the steak into the vegetables, remove from heat.
Prepare the Minute Rice Ready to Serve according to package directions. Place the rice in the bottom of a bowl. Top with the prepared steak and vegetables.
Sprinkle with sesame seeds and spoon more of the dressing over the top. Enjoy!
Notes
You can prep everything ahead of time to make it easier to throw together on a week night. Make the marinade and prep the steak and veggies the night before.Control the level of flavor by adding more of the dressing during the stir-fry cooking. I like to serve it on the side, so everyone can decide how much sauce they would like.Nutrition info is based on using all of the marinade and dressing and the specific ingredients listed.
